Keep your home cool and safe with a blackout curtain

Many of us had our first experience with blackout curtains when we stay in a hotel. These heavy, light-blocking products make it seem like the middle of the night when closed. But its benefits go far beyond helping you sleep. After testing, BestReviews found that quality blackout curtains can protect you and your home from unwanted UV rays, provide privacy, help regulate temperature, and even offer some sound insulation.

Blackout curtains can be made from many materials, ranging from foam-lined fabric to thick polyester or cotton microfibers. They can weigh up to three times as much as regular curtains and are most effective when made of light-absorbing colors like black or navy blue.

Upon evaluation, the BestReviews testing lab concluded that the best blackout curtains effectively block out the most sunlight. If you want to quickly measure the quality before you hang them, you can hold the curtains up in daylight to see how much sunlight gets through. The lab also found that the heavy fabric often used in manufacturing was well-suited to significantly dampen outside ambient noise, such as traffic, while also absorbing some interior noise.

The word “blackout” implies darkness, and these curtains are very good at blocking light and creating a night-time atmosphere during the day. However, due to their thick construction, they offer more benefits than simply reducing the amount of light coming through a window.

  • Blocks UV rays: While glass blocks most UVB rays, the UVA rays that cause premature skin aging can still get through. Blackout curtains prevent this.
  • Protect your home: Infrared heat radiation and UV rays passing through windows can fade carpeting and damage furniture, woodwork and more. Blackout curtains also prevent this.
  • Keep your home cooler in summer: While blackout curtains can’t reduce the temperature in your home, they can block the warm sunlight and help keep the temperature inside. This can save you money on your cooling bills during the summer.
  • Catch the heat: Just as they prevent heat from entering your home in the summer, blackout curtains can prevent it from escaping in the winter. Using blackout shades in the cooler months can lower your heating bill.
  • Reduce ambient noise: Softer surfaces absorb sound. Hanging blackout curtains can decrease the overall noise level in a room, both by dampening outside sounds and by absorbing internal sounds.

Beth Allen, DIY and home improvement expert at BestReviews, says hanging blackout curtains isn’t difficult, but it can be difficult to slide the heavier material along a curtain rod. Because of this, Allen suggests using clip-on rings to make the panels easier to hang and move more smoothly when you want to let in some light.

To personalize your blackout curtains, Allen suggests adding decorative trims to help them blend better with the room’s décor. You can do it by sewing or just gluing the edge. This also adds a little accent to make your blackout curtains more interesting to look at.

When washing, Allen says it’s best to use cold water and air dry if possible. Unless the care label specifically states that tumble drying is an option, the heat from the dryer can damage the curtains and cause them to become damaged prematurely.
